Teil 1 — Einfuehrung

Dieses Handbuch richtet sich an Entwickler, die den Sharp MZ Serie FPGA-Emulator auf der MiSTer-Plattform verstehen, modifizieren oder erweitern moechten. Es behandelt die vollstaendige Architektur — vom VHDL/SystemVerilog-Design, das im Cyclone V FPGA synthetisiert wird, ueber das HPS-FPGA-Brueckenprotokoll bis zum C++-Unterstuetzungscode, der auf dem ARM Cortex-A9 Hard Processor System (HPS) laeuft.

Emulierte Maschinen

Model Series Status Key differences
MZ-80K Personal Complete Original 1978 model, 2MHz Z80, monochrome 40x25
MZ-80C Personal Complete Cost-reduced MZ-80K
MZ-1200 Personal Complete Compact desktop MZ-80A predecessor
MZ-80A Personal Complete Enhanced MZ-80K, most popular model
MZ-700 Personal Complete Colour display, different keyboard matrix
MZ-800 Personal Partial Extended MZ-700, graphics modes
MZ-80B Business Complete Business series, 80-column display, GRAM, Z80 PIO
MZ-2000 Business Partial Enhanced MZ-80B, FDD support, APSS tape

Teil 2 — Hardware-Plattform

MiSTer FPGA-Plattform

Das MiSTer-Projekt verwendet das Terasic DE10-Nano Board, basierend auf dem Intel (Altera) Cyclone V SoC.

Parameter Value
FPGA device Cyclone V SE 5CSEBA6U23I7
Logic elements 41,910
Embedded memory 5,662 Kbits
HPS Dual-core ARM Cortex-A9 @ 800MHz
DDR3 1GB (HPS side)
